Как обновить зависимость у зависимости?

Чтобы обновить зависимость у зависимости в проекте, следует выполнить несколько шагов. Предположим, у вас есть главная зависимость (назовем ее "A"), которая в свою очередь зависит от другой зависимости (назовем ее "B"), и вы хотите обновить версию зависимости "B" в проекте. Вот подробное описание процесса.

  1. Проверьте текущую версию зависимости "B" в файле package.json вашего проекта. В разделе "dependencies" найдите запись о зависимости "B" и узнайте ее текущую версию.
  1. Откройте командную строку или терминал и перейдите в корневую папку вашего проекта.
  1. Установите последнюю версию глобального пакета npm, чтобы иметь доступ к последним функциям и обновлениям:
npm install -g npm
  1. Обновите зависимость "B" в главной зависимости "A" при помощи команды npm update:
npm update A
  1. Если у вас есть блокировки версий, которые запрещают обновление зависимостей, вы можете попробовать использовать команду npm install с флагом "--force" для принудительной установки последних версий пакетов:
npm install --force

Однако будьте осторожны, принудительное обновление зависимостей может вызвать конфликты версий и привести к проблемам со совместимостью. Рекомендуется использовать флаг "--force" с осторожностью и тестируйте ваш проект после обновления.

  1. Проверьте, что зависимость "B" была успешно обновлена, проверив файл package.json или запустив команду:
npm ls B

Вы увидите список зависимостей "B" вместе с их версиями.

Обратите внимание, что процедура обновления зависимостей может отличаться в зависимости от вашего проекта и используемых инструментов. Рекомендуется ознакомиться с документацией npm и инструкциями разработчика зависимости "A" для получения более подробной информации о спецификации обновления зависимостей.